Lympne Castle Kent Festive Winter Wedding with Matt & Chelsea

I'm very lucky to have the beautiful Lympne Castle on my doorstep, and I always look forward to coming here again and again. This time I was assisting at the gorgeous wedding of Chelsea and Matt late last November. It may have been a bit of a grey day, but the Christmas trees were already up outside and inside the castle, which made for a bit of added extra sparkle to an already colourful and lively event! Matt and his groomsmen had opted for a different look, with purple/burgundy suits and floral ties, with one groomsmen in particular taking it a step further with a dark blue and teal floral suit!

I caught up with Mykey from Mykey Day Photography again for this wedding as the groomsmen were getting ready in the cottages just outside the main gates before the ceremony. Matt was cool as a cucumber and had his best friends on hand to entertain him, as well as Chelsea's dad. We had great fun with the boys before the guests started to arrive and events really kicked off.


After the ceremony there was just time for some big group photos outside and a confetti toss before the weather closed in a little bit, and we went back indoors for the remainder of the group photos. Thankfully we managed to sneak the couple out through the day for their own photos, as well as some great night time ones before we left.


In a bit of a twist to tradition, both the bride and groom decided to do a 'bouquet toss' after the first dance. But instead of a bouquet, Matt tossed an empty whisky bottle box, while Chealsea tossed an empty champagne bottle box. I'm not sure if that means the recipients of each have to marry each other, but it was certainly entertaining to watch!
